Manual 2.4 HDMI matrix system connection diagram Chapter 3 Connection to peripheral devices 3.1 Input/output interface HDMI interface is a kind of digital video/audio interface and a special digital interface for image communication. Audio and video signal can be transmitted synchronously at the rate up to 6.75GB/s without the necessity of conversion, analogue -to- digital or otherwise.

Manual 3.2.3.2 Description of crossover and straight-through cable The system is connected by CAT-5 (enhanced Category 5 cable) which links up network devices by a RJ-45 connector (RJ-45 plug) fixed on the both ends of CAT-5. The standard connection of twisted-pair is not by random but to guarantee the arrangement symmetry of cable connector, so that the mutual interference of cables inside can be cancelled out.

Manual 1) Switch appointed input image and audio to appointed output. For example: synchronously switch audio and video of input No.4 to output No.7. A5 00 01 01 07 04 01 B3 2) Switch the input of one channel to all output channels. For example: switch input No.4 to all outputs: A5 00 01 03 04 00 00 AD 3) Input and output one-to-one switch (CH 1 input is switched to CH1 output, CH2 input switched to CH2 output)
